How You Will Make an Impact 

  • Maintain all financial data in the investment database
  • Post all journal entries and prepare monthly trial balance reports
  • Reconcile all cash received from investors and investments
  • Reconcile bank accounts
  • Calculate capital calls and distributions
  • Allocate income to partners in accordance with terms of partnership agreements
  • Prepare and issue quarterly financial statements, in accordance with US GAAP for each entity
  • Maintain and update investment data (number of shares, location of securities, country of origin)
  • Interact with clients and provide information as needed
